Output ddf063e544b0ef4ffc88c655a8f45a84fca695a009bf45fba57401b16fef402e:5

value
25245976
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c94def0d2899c2f8073a13a96f9281002643d539 OP_EQUALVERIFY OP_CHECKSIG
address
1KMQBVb5Wq21xxjG12MhtMG7MzqLCQfYU8
transaction
ddf063e544b0ef4ffc88c655a8f45a84fca695a009bf45fba57401b16fef402e
spent
true